Derivative of Milk Equals Cheese Cut Pk – A Playful Graphic for Crafts & Branding

As a seasoned brand designer, I’m always on the lookout for unique and clever design assets that can elevate local businesses. When I first saw Derivative of Milk Equals Cheese Cut Pk, I knew it had potential—especially for small business branding in creative or food-related industries. This graphic is more than just an illustration; it’s a pun wrapped in visual charm that speaks to both humor and intellect. The phrase “derivative of milk equals cheese” is a play on calculus lingo, which Math and Calculus teachers will instantly recognize. But beyond the joke lies a versatile design asset that could be used effectively across multiple touchpoints if applied with care.
